## On-Call Basics: The Dedupe Layer

Welcome to the Lanternby platform team. All pages flow through Quellbird, our alert deduplicator, before reaching your pager. Quellbird collapses duplicate alerts within a five-minute window and tags them with an incident fingerprint, so you should never receive the same storm twice. During onboarding week, please exercise the staging deduplicator with synthetic alerts to learn its grouping rules. Staging calls require the internal service key, which your lead will confirm is current; it is included below.

gateway credential: qvz23-XSZTNBjrucz4Q49XMT1TuVw

### Step 4: Stabilize the integration tests

Heads up: the Tollgate payments suite is flaky mostly because tests share one sandbox ledger. Before migrating, give each test run its own namespace and bump the settlement poll timeout — the old default is way too tight. Once that's in place, reruns should drop to near zero. The test harness picks up these configuration values at startup.

config for hahip-yajep:
holix:
  log_level: error
  metrics_host: metrics.holix.qorvellabs.internal
  pin: 9600
  pool_size: 8

Finance Review – Insurance Renewal

Quick summary for department heads: our cover with Pellwright Mutual renews next quarter. Premiums are up about 8%, mostly driven by the Ashgrove warehouse claim. We've negotiated a higher deductible to soften the increase, and cyber cover is now bundled in. Broker comparison looked fine. The confidential renewal strategy is set out below.

board note of kadug-tawig: Only 5 of the 100 pilot accounts renewed Oliath, so a churn review is set for April 15.